Castleridge

The neighbourhood of Castleridge can be found in the city of Calgary, Alberta, which is located in the Greater Calgary metropolitan area.

Transportation

Regardless of the mode of transportation, it is quite simple to travel in this part of Calgary. Castleridge features a reasonably good public transit system. Homeowners are served by about 10 bus lines, and most properties are very close to a bus stop. Active home buyers will also appreciate the walk-friendly nature of Castleridge; running daily errands is convenient. Castleridge is quite bicycling-friendly because there are a limited number of slopes for cyclists to brave, and this area boasts a reasonably good cycling infrastructure.

Services

It is generally possible for house buyers in Castleridge to buy groceries on foot. There are also a limited number of choices for those who value restaurants within walking distance. With regards to education, in Castleridge, parents and their children will usually be able to access daycares and schools on foot.

Character

Castleridge is a wonderful neighbourhood to buy a home in for those who prefer a relaxed ambience. This area is excellent for those who enjoy quiet surroundings, as there tend to be low levels of noise from traffic. Finally, parks are especially well-distributed and there are about 10 of them nearby for residents to unwind in, which results in them being very easy to get to from the majority of locations in this neighbourhood.

Housing

The sizeable percentage of single detached homes in the housing stock of Castleridge is an important part of its character.
